Output 25ef3a1f6854442721b3f2a93a5fcd972c9acc2d0439e2d5d9516799723aaf7c:0

value
1666670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7de8c628e0338df7859633cc49265c100f17629f OP_EQUAL
address
3DAmEwvtDABENCNJaV24kesXDM2hVgf6hG
transaction
25ef3a1f6854442721b3f2a93a5fcd972c9acc2d0439e2d5d9516799723aaf7c
spent
true